Submission Guidelines
- DEADLINE: Passed for the 2008/2009 school year.
- Submissions are open to UNC undergraduates and graduate students.
- ONE submission per submission form. Multiple submissions are allowed. Please see the appropriate category below for a number limit.
- Submissions will not be returned; do not send us your only copy (written) or originals (art).
- DO NOT PUT YOUR NAME ON THE MANUSCRIPT/ART! We work on a strict anonymous judging system. Your identification information is provided on the submission form.
Poetry, Fiction and Nonfiction
- The Crucible accepts poetry, fiction and nonfiction of any format and most subject matters. While works from almost all genres that include violence, sex, and crass language will be considered on equal footing with all other works, there is some content and genres that we will not consider:
- Pornography
- Unnecessarily graphic violence
- Any material that is offensive for the sake of being offensive
- Works written for children
- Five poems and/or three prose pieces MAX per student per year.
- All other genres except, as stated, children's stories are acceptable.
- Feel free to write what you want, but please be courtious with your content. This magazine represents the gambit of quality UNC creativity. The experienced editors of The Crucible staff will be the judges on what is appropriate for final publication.
Art
- The Crucible accepts visual art of all kinds, from 2D to photos of 3D pieces.
- Nudes are an acceptable subject for your piece, but please, no pornography.
- Five art pieces MAX per student per year.
- Please submit your piece in .jpg format.
